Positive
Revenue and Earnings Growth: Proto Labs' first half 2024 revenue grew 2% year over year, while non-GAAP earnings per share increased by 25%.
Network Revenue Growth: In the second quarter of 2024, Proto Labs network revenue rose by 22.7% in constant currencies, demonstrating strong growth in this segment.
Customer Adoption Surge: The number of customers utilizing Proto Labs' comprehensive offer increased by over 50% year over year, indicating strong customer adoption and engagement.
Gross Margin Improvement: Second quarter non-GAAP gross margin improved to 45.7%, reflecting a 10 basis point increase sequentially, showcasing enhanced profitability.
Strong Cash Generation: Cash flow from operations was $14.4 million, and the company repurchased $10.9 million of common shares during the quarter, highlighting strong cash generation and commitment to returning capital to shareholders.
Negative
Sequential Net Income Decline: Second quarter non GAAP diluted net income per share was $0.38, down $0.02 compared to the first quarter of twenty twenty four, indicating a sequential decline due to lower volume.
Injection Molding Revenue Stagnation: Second quarter injection molding revenue was flat year over year, with smaller prototype orders declining, suggesting stagnation in a key revenue segment.
Customer Ordering Trends: Customer ordering patterns softened in June and continued in July, reflecting a challenging macro environment and leading to a cautious outlook for the third quarter.
Manufacturing PMI Decline: The U.S. Manufacturing PMI in July hit an eight-month low, indicating deeper contraction in manufacturing activity, which negatively impacts Proto Labs' growth potential.
Third Quarter Revenue Guidance: The guidance for third quarter revenue is projected between $117 million and $125 million, reflecting a more pronounced challenging operating environment than previously experienced.
